College Football Schedule Week 14 TV Coverage: Championship Weekend

College football schedule Week 14: TV coverage, start times, live streaming options and scores for Championship Weekend.


The most important weekend of the 2017 college football season is here with Championship Weekend kicking off Friday night.
The first conference title up for grabs will be in the Pac 12, with the Stanford Cardinal and USC Trojans battling it out. The remainder of the conference championships take place throughout the day on Saturday.
All four of the teams currently slated to play in the College Football Playoff will be in action, with the ACC, Big Ten, Big 12 and SEC championships essentially being play-in games.

The full top 25 schedule for Week 14 of the college football season can be seen below:
*All times Eastern

Friday, Dec. 1

  • Pac-12 Championship – Stanford vs. USC, 8 p.m., ESPN

Saturday, Dec. 2

  • American Championship – Memphis at UCF, 12 p.m., ABC
  • Conference USA Championship – North Texas at Florida Atlantic, 12 p.m., ESPN2
  • MAC Championship – Akron vs. Toledo, 12 p.m., ESPN
  • Big 12 Championship –  Oklahoma vs. TCU, 12:30 p.m., FOX
  • SEC Championship – Auburn vs. Georgia, 4 p.m., CBS
  • SWAC Championship – Alcorn State vs. Grambling, 4:30 p.m., ESPNU
  • Mountain West Championship – Fresno State at Boise State, 7:45 p.m., ESPN
  • ACC Championship – Clemson vs. Miami, 8 p.m., ABC
  • Big Ten Championship – Ohio State vs. Wisconsin, 8 p.m., FOX
